I Am Fed Up With My Toyota Camry 2.4 by starlionnotch: 10:15pm On Oct 13, 2017 |
I experience a slight jerk on my camry 2.4 while in motion, that kind of jerk you experience when there is a change in transmission, especially as experienced in manual vehicles, but not as a result of change in transmission. It makes my driving experience horrible. I have changed and adjusted plugs severally, i have changed my fuel pump and filter to a new one, i have changed my engine mount at the top and still problem persists. My check engine light comes on. The last time i did a scan, it only showed there was something wrong with the coolant termostat, and my engine does not overheat. Please i am almost giving up on this car, who has the solution to this problem please? |

Re: I Am Fed Up With My Toyota Camry 2.4 by cyborg123(m): 12:37am On Oct 14, 2017 |
Have you replaced the thermostat? What type of scanner was used to test vehicle? |
Re: I Am Fed Up With My Toyota Camry 2.4 by obekediamondfuto(m): 6:00am On Oct 14, 2017 |
cyborg123: ignorance sometimes can be bliss, I'm sure it's the skeletal obdII generic scanner. @ op sometimes go the extra mile, gather info from all around and then u will enjoy what life has to offer. get in touch with a good technician with adequate tools, jerking isn't a big deal when it comes to Toyota, let the tech scan ur vehicle with a more holistic scanner that can read gear codes. u will discover some other faults. engine and gear mounts ok? confirm if ur thermo has been removed, revert the vehicle to factory specs and enjoy life 2 Likes |

Re: I Am Fed Up With My Toyota Camry 2.4 by hanslem(m): 7:54am On Oct 15, 2017 |
I had something similar with my Acura 3.2 TL V6 after servicing the gearbox 3months earlier, I noticed the oil gauge was almost double it normal level when I drew the attention of the Mech he told me not to worry that it was OK, fast-forward to three weeks ago, I noticed the vehicle disengages anytime I slow down to pass through gallops, and also it does not engage at all when am driving out in the morning, but if I put it in reverse (R) it doesn't have that issue, I went to another place where they reduced the transmission fluid, and it's started working perfectly. My take here is, most inexperienced auto mech are the problems we have. 1 Like |
